Oct 2013 – Nov 2018 MOHEBI MARTIN BROWER (Jebel Ali, Dubai) Mohebi Martin Brower is a subsidiary of Zainal Mohebi Holdings, is the sole authorized supply chain manager to all McDonald’s restaurants in the UAE, Kuwait, Bahrain, Qatar and Oman. The company is affiliated to McDonald’s largest distributor – The Martin-Brower Company LLC, based in Chicago, USA. The business is operated from four multi- temperature distribution centres in Jebel Ali Free Zone Authority in Dubai, in Kuwait, Bahrain and Qatar. All products are delivered to McDonald’s restaurants in special multi- temperature delivery vehicles.
